Output 64453947f44fbd613cbd25c8a98638b6eb40d6e39a691193aae0cd5232ba25ce:24

value
995875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 656e9d7dbe0f681a1ec0946a3297564fb7eae6c1 OP_EQUAL
address
3AwLgbc6WyvZnsbheEceu9Xsu1p8AjLCV3
transaction
64453947f44fbd613cbd25c8a98638b6eb40d6e39a691193aae0cd5232ba25ce
spent
true